Title: Paridhi Sharma: Innovator in Touch Technology
Introduction
Paridhi Sharma is a prominent inventor based in Cambridge, GB. She has made significant contributions to the field of touch technology, holding a total of four patents. Her innovative work focuses on enhancing user interaction through advanced touch panel systems.
Latest Patents
One of her latest patents is a force sensing touch panel that includes a layer of piezoelectric material situated between multiple sensing electrodes and at least one counter electrode. This apparatus is designed to determine the location and applied force corresponding to user interactions with the touch panel. The touch controller connected to the panel can operate in various modes, including force-based, capacitance-based, or a mixed mode, depending on the input received. Another patent describes a force-sensing touch panel with a layered structure that allows for the detection of multiple forces applied concurrently, enhancing the functionality and responsiveness of touch interfaces.
